Output 8ed582355c55af42e64d2b4df03547eb2e4d9cf51a689cfe416e997230457126:3

value
142056
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c65db98589c08b41c2a132774523b67204d82f8 OP_EQUALVERIFY OP_CHECKSIG
address
153kkeMjLom37RJp6FF95VpDyBoX6TDqaS
transaction
8ed582355c55af42e64d2b4df03547eb2e4d9cf51a689cfe416e997230457126
spent
true